                • Sonic Classic Heroes

                  ALCA-CA3N
                  Don't lose rings when hit.

                  EDIT: Hasn't been tested on all 3 characters yet.

                  • Lightening Force


                    RH9T-A6VA
                    All extra/bonus music (Ending, Omake, etc) is available in the option screen.

                    • Mortal Kombat (Genesis)

                      NGJA-CEAE +
                      NNJT-CADC
                      Can choose up to 99 credits in the Options screen.


                      AAZA-CEFN
                      Makes "Medium" the default difficulty (instead of Easy).


                      AAZA-CGFN
                      Makes "Hard" the default difficulty.


                      AAZA-CJFN
                      Makes "Very Hard" the default difficulty.

                        • Can't think of any games like that offhand, but will keep it in mind.

                          Here's another possible new code type (don't remember seeing this type before). I'm almost certain that I've been really close to making this type of code before with other games, but didn't put the pieces together at the time.

                          I originally had 3 different codes for 3 different bit tests, but luckily was able to jump over all 3 with a single branch instruction.

                          This type of code gives you complete control over your jumps. You can jump in mid-air at any time, or if you hold down the jump button, you can jump all the way to the top of the screen and hover there for as long as you hold down the jump button, and be able to move left or right.

                          Rolo to the Rescue (Genesis)

                          ATBT-AA2A
                          Master code (improved).


                          CB6T-AA9W
                          Jump in mid-air (multi-jump) and infinite jump. You'll have the ability to jump in mid-air, or if you hold down the jump button, you'll jump all the way to the top of the screen.

                          • Mazin Saga: Mutant Fighter (Genesis)


                            FE5A-CAET
                            Can select up to 40 lives at the Options screen. Note that the letter "X" represents 40 lives.

                            • Mazin Saga: Mutant Fighter (Genesis)


                              FE5A-CAGW
                              Can select up to 40 continues at the Options screen. Note that the letter "X" represents 40 continues.

                              • Mazin Saga: Mutant Fighter (Genesis)


                                BAHT-AA6N
                                Only fight the bosses.
